Job description

Are you excited to build products that are used by Amazon customers all over the world? As a Front-End Engineer, you’ll have the opportunity to work closely with experienced developers to create the user-facing side of software. You’ll collaborate with team members and stakeholders on UX and the full software development lifecycle, including scoping, software design, code, testing, documentation, deployment, and maintenance., As a Front-End Engineer, you will/may:

  • Deliver software components and improvements to software features with your team’s software.

  • Work with stakeholders and product partners to deliver high-quality UX.

  • Take feature specifications and deliver working code that is maintainable and extendable.

  • Help provide operational support for your team and work to ensure that root causes are identified and resolved.

  • Participate in code reviews and daily stand-ups.

  • Collaborate with your team to positively impact the software quality, customer experience, and maintainability of your team’s products.

Requirements

  • Are 18 years of age or older
  • Experience in HTML, CSS, or JavaScript
  • Experience in at least one object-oriented programming language (e.g., JavaScript, Python, C#)
  • Knowledge of computer science fundamentals (e.g., data structures & algorithms, OO design)
  • Currently has, or is in the process of obtaining, a Bachelor’s degree or above in Computer Science, Computer Engineering, Information Science, Web Development, Human-Computer Interaction, or related fields

Preferred Qualifications

  • Experience in one or more relevant front-end frameworks such as React, Angular, etc.
  • Knowledge of UX best practices
  • Experience from a technical internship
  • Experience working with customers with a passion for delivering exceptional service, or experience in managing and troublshooting network and experience that includes strong analytical skills, attention to detail, and effective communication abilities

Benefits & conditions

The base salary range for this position is listed below. Your Amazon package will include sign-on payments and restricted stock units (RSUs). Final compensation will be determined based on factors including experience, qualifications, and location. Amazon also offers comprehensive benefits including health insurance (medical, dental, vision, prescription, Basic Life & AD&D insurance and option for Supplemental life plans, EAP, Mental Health Support, Medical Advice Line, Flexible Spending Accounts, Adoption and Surrogacy Reimbursement coverage), 401(k) matching, paid time off, and parental leave.
